Comparing Honduras with Sarnia, Ontario

Compare Climate information for Honduras and Sarnia, Ontario

Is Honduras warmer or hotter than Sarnia, Ontario?

On average across the year, yes, Honduras is hotter than Sarnia, Ontario . Honduras has an average temperature of 26°C/79°F and Sarnia, Ontario has an average temperature of 10°C/50°F.

Honduras's hottest month is May, with an average maximum temperature of 32°C/90°F, which is hotter than Sarnia, Ontario's hottest month (July, with an average maximum temperature of 28°C/82°F).

Is Honduras colder or cooler than Sarnia, Ontario?

On average across the year, no, Honduras is not colder than Sarnia, Ontario . Honduras has an average minimum temperature of 22°C/72°F and Sarnia, Ontario has an average minimum temperature of 6°C/43°F.



Honduras's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of 20°C/68°F, which is not colder than Sarnia, Ontario's coldest month (also January, with an average minimum temperature of -7°C/19°F).

Does Honduras have more rain than Sarnia, Ontario?

On average across the year, yes, Honduras has more rain than Sarnia, Ontario. Honduras has an average annual rainfall of 1156mm and Sarnia, Ontario has an average annual rainfall of 975mm.

Honduras's wettest month is November, with an average monthly rainfall of 187mm, which is wetter than Sarnia, Ontario's wettest month (June, with an average monthly rainfall of 107mm).
